Output 6fbb6b30ec94e1896c9f653b7e8c101a588145d090ef2d76322d3c66e0c83931:23

value
18691469
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d046d2c8bf7e9c86f85491358c8f2f45f24a2fce OP_EQUAL
address
MStRdE2FUPvZXDVaaWRUmLPhH67QW4yiWh
transaction
6fbb6b30ec94e1896c9f653b7e8c101a588145d090ef2d76322d3c66e0c83931
spent
true